History and Address

The HERGÉ MUSEUM was opened in Louvain-la-Neuve in 2009 and is entirely dedicated to the life and work of Georges Remi (1907-1983), better known under his pseudonym Hergé. The museum is located at Rue du Labrador 26, Louvain-la-Neuve, Belgium.

FAQ

What are the opening hours of the museum?

The museum is open from Tuesday to Friday from 10 am to 5:30 pm. On the weekends and public holidays, it's open from 10 am to 6 pm. Be sure to check their website beforehand, though, as opening hours may vary.

Is there a gift shop on the premises?

Yes! The gift shop is stocked up with all sorts of Hergé/tintin goodies that will certainly delight fans. From coffee mugs to keychains to full-on comic book volumes, there's something for everyone.

Is the museum wheelchair-accessible?

Yes, the museum is fully wheelchair accessible, so everyone can enjoy the fascinating exhibition. They even offer tour guides in sign language!

How much are the tickets?

For adults, entry to the museum costs €12. For students (up to 25 years old), it's €9. Children under 9 can enter for free.
